AMC just paid out $120 million to settle a decade-long legal battle with “The Walking Dead” creators, including Robert Kirkman and others, who claimed they were unfairly denied profit shares from the franchise — including “Fear the Walking Dead” and “Talking Dead.” The dispute, rooted in AMC’s alleged self-dealing profit accounting, has dragged on since 2017, with earlier suits by Frank Darabont. While the settlement ends years of courtroom drama and reputational damage for AMC, it comes just as the network renewed its lucrative Netflix licensing deal for $500 million — proving the zombie empire still cashes in big.
